Sir Lewis Morris, Sir Walter Besant, Sir William Martin Conway, and Sir William Howard Russell,1895. Engravings from photographs. Sir William Howard Russell [was] '...born March 28, 1821; educated at Trinity College. Joining the Times, he did great service as the pioneer war-correspondent in the Crimean War. Was present during the Indian Mutiny, the American Civil War, and the Franco-German War.' From "Illustrated London News", 1895.
